Homebrew developer kingsebo dropped by QJ.NET PSP Development Forum and released a new program called MUX which means "Multiplex Your Update Folder." Note that while the program is currently in version 2, this is actually the first public release for it.
So what does MUX really do? According to kingsebo, this program comes very handy for PlayStation Portable owners who need more than one PSP/GAME/UPDATE folder. Here are the coder's various explanations lifted from our forum:
* You are able to use more then 1 UPDATE on your PSP without filer or iR shell.
* You have 9 Update_X folders and a program (MUX20) to copy all files in the UPDATE_X Folder to the normal GAME/UPDATE Folder.
* I didn't like it after downgrading a PSP to 3.71M33-2 to delete UPDATE folder and copy the M33-4 Update to it. Then run m33-4. After this I have to connect my PSP to PC and make the same for Kernel 1.5 AddOn V2 etc.
* So when a friend came to me with a bricked PSP, I am able to make 371M33-2 with Pandora, and install ALL the Updates without filer / iR Shell or PC.
* It makes easier, and I have all UPDATE with me.
This clearly is a very useful tool for the PSP homebrew community. MUX v2.0 has a Readme.txt file that will provide you with an installation guide. The only problem with it is that it was written in German.

Tool Folders Tool Folders
from README (translated):
Tool Folder is a simple application that allows the user to Restore/Create
all the necessary folders on the Memory Stick, Flash0 and Flash1.
Ideal for beginners who have just installed Custom Firmware or HEN and can't create all the folders needed in Custom Firmware/HEN
